Multiple Teams app windows
First let me say that I'm quite please with Teams for Linux so far. Between Teams and Office 365, my use of Linux in a corporate environment is much improved. Thank you.
However, it should be possible to have separate windows and to "tear off" tabs and individual chats from the application window.
Generally speaking, it should be possible to have separate windows for any Teams function. Currently, it is quite sluggish to switch between different functions and being constrained to a single window exacerbates the problem. This would be solved if I could tear off, say, a Files tab from one team, a couple of ongoing chat windows, and a meeting window and place and resize them as I see fit.
Whatever you do, don't make these tear off windows behave like Windows Explorer where the **** on the left side of the window is replicated wastefully on every Explorer window.
